Ticket PARV-2291: Vault locked after health-check change

The Parverin secrets vault sealed itself after we moved its health endpoint behind the Copperline load balancer. The balancer's shallow checks marked the node unhealthy and restarted it mid-unseal, leaving the vault locked. Fix applied: deep health checks now hit the status route directly, bypassing the balancer. Future maintainers should not restart the vault pod during unseal. To complete a manual unseal after a lockout, use the recovery passphrase recorded below.

vault phrase of tagag-yadup = ralys-caseth-novys-istael

### Step 4: Clear the replica-lag alarm

After cutover, the Quillbase read replica usually lags for a couple of minutes while it catches up. The `replica-lag-high` alarm will fire — that's expected. Don't silence it for more than 10 minutes; if lag isn't dropping, roll back. Once the alarm clears, push the signed release manifest using the deploy key below.

deploy key for taguf-baduf: bky19_ok7FxAakFj3NjMABMRA

## Scaling Engine — Portionly

The calculator converts a base recipe to a target yield by multiplying ingredient quantities, then rounding to practical kitchen units. Rounding is the fragile part: aggressive rounding on small quantities (spices, leavening) distorts results, so we clamp adjustments per ingredient class. If users report odd outputs, check the rounding tier first before touching conversion tables. The tiers and clamps currently in production are listed here.

tuning table, kawep-tawif:
CAPS = {
    "olidor": 80,
    "belion": 7,
    "quenys": 225,
    "druox": 839,
    "fraath": 482,
}

## Changelog — Formulon 3.2.0

Defaults changed: user-supplied formulas now execute in the sandboxed evaluator by default. Raw-eval mode requires an explicit opt-in flag and is logged. CPU and memory ceilings apply per evaluation; recursion depth capped. No migration needed for tenants already on strict mode. The current production defaults are as follows.

service settings:
ralael:
  pin: 7453
  tenant: zorath
  seal: seal_087806e4
  metrics_host: metrics.ralael.paliqworks.example
  standby_team: fraath
  escalation: praok-istiel
  nonce: 10e083